It is a vital part of the car's drivetrain as it distributes power to the wheel. Two of the most common differential parts are the open differential and the limited-slip one. The former has various gears that allow the wheels to rotate at different times when the car is turning. The LSD services quite a few clutches and a spring pack that lets the rims revolve at altered rates via distributing the torque.
BMW 230i offers reliable and practical parts to customers. But there will be problems if the BMW 230i differential parts have been used for years. A differential is a drive train component that is used to distribute the torque to the wheels connected to the axles. Signs of worn-out BMW 230i differential parts include premature wear on the tires, differential fluid leaks, clunking noises from the gears, and vehicle vibrations.
